Lucien Gration

Experience

Lucien specialises in criminal defence with a particular focus on advocacy in jury and judge-alone trials. He regularly appears for people in all NSW Courts across the state.
Lucien routinely represents people charged with Commonwealth and State indictable and summary offences including drug importation and supply, sexual and other serious assaults, robberies, fraud and serious property offences.
Lucien has appeared unled in jury and judge-alone trials in the District Court. He has successfully appeared in trials for aggravated sexual assault, aggravated robbery, kidnapping and sexual touching.
Prior to being called to the bar, Lucien was a solicitor advocate at the Aboriginal Legal Service. He has appeared in sentences in the District Court and countless hearings in the Local and Children’s Court.
He has also presented talks to solicitors on the Evidence Act and excluding prosecution evidence.
Whilst Lucien’s practice is predominantly criminal law, he also accepts briefs in a range of other matters including for coronial matters, high risk offender matters and torts (including claims against the State of NSW for unlawful arrest, assault and battery).
